The Anatomy of Wireless Freedom: Understanding the Core Technology

At its heart, a wireless headset for telephones is a feat of miniaturized engineering, a symphony of components working in perfect harmony to deliver your voice and receive audio without a physical connection. The magic lies in the wireless protocol, the invisible language that allows the headset to communicate with its base or directly with your device.

The most prevalent technology, and the one that has become synonymous with wireless audio, is Bluetooth. This short-range radio wave technology operates in the 2.4 GHz spectrum, creating a secure, personal area network (PAN) between your headset and your smartphone, computer, or desk phone. Its iterative advancements, from versions like 4.0 to the modern 5.3, have dramatically improved range, battery efficiency, and audio quality, supporting advanced codecs that preserve the nuance and clarity of the human voice.

For dedicated office systems, DECT (Digital Enhanced Cordless Telecommunications) technology remains a powerhouse. Operating in a dedicated, license-free radio band (usually 1.9 GHz in North America), DECT is renowned for its exceptional range, often exceeding that of standard Bluetooth, and its superior security, with inherent encryption that makes eavesdropping nearly impossible. It also boasts fantastic sound quality and is immune to interference from Wi-Fi routers and other common household devices, making it the gold standard for professional, multi-headset environments like call centers.

Beyond the radio technology, the components themselves are marvels. High-sensitivity microphones, often with noise-canceling features using multiple mics to isolate speech from ambient noise, ensure you are heard clearly. The speakers, or drivers, are tuned for vocal frequencies to maximize intelligibility, while modern batteries provide all-day talk time on a single charge, often featuring quick-charge capabilities for a emergency power boost.

Unleashing Potential: The Multifaceted Benefits of Going Wireless

The advantages of adopting a wireless headset for telephone use extend far beyond the simple absence of a wire. This freedom catalyzes a cascade of benefits that impact productivity, health, and overall user experience.

Unparalleled Mobility and Multitasking: This is the most immediate and obvious benefit. The ability to move freely while on a call is transformative. You can access reference materials, greet a visitor, work on another screen, or simply walk to the coffee machine without interrupting the conversation. This fluidity keeps you engaged and efficient, turning dead airtime into productive time.

Enhanced Comfort and Ergonomic Design: Without a cord to snag, pull, or restrict movement, wireless headsets are designed for long-term wear. Lightweight materials, plush ear cushions, and over-the-head or in-ear designs distribute weight evenly, reducing the fatigue and neck strain associated with cradling a handset between your ear and shoulder—a posture notoriously bad for spinal health.

Crystal-Clear Audio and Advanced Features: Modern wireless headsets are not just about being cord-free; they are about delivering superior audio. Active Noise Cancellation (ANC) uses external microphones to generate inverse sound waves, effectively silencing the hum of an office, the roar of traffic, or the chatter of a busy home. Similarly, advanced wind-reduction technology ensures clarity even when moving around. Features like multipoint connectivity allow a single headset to be paired with two devices simultaneously—your laptop and your phone, for instance—seamlessly switching the audio source based on which device is active.

A Professional and Modern Image: Using a wireless headset projects an image of competence and technological adoption. In a business context, it signals that you are hands-on, efficient, and prepared. The clarity of the call, free from background noise, ensures you always present your best self verbally, making a positive impression on clients and colleagues.

Navigating the Choices: A Buyer's Guide to the Perfect Wireless Headset

With a vast array of options on the market, selecting the right wireless headset for your telephone needs requires careful consideration of several key factors. It's not about finding the "best" one overall, but the best one for you.

1. Primary Use Case: Your environment dictates your needs.

  • The Remote Professional: Working from a home office demands a headset with superb comfort for all-day wear, excellent microphone clarity to project a professional sound, and strong connectivity to your computer's softphone application (e.g., Zoom, Teams) via Bluetooth or a dedicated USB dongle. ANC is highly recommended.
  • The Call Center Agent: Durability, long battery life, and DECT technology for its extended range and security are paramount. A busy agent might also prioritize a headset that integrates seamlessly with their specific desk phone system.
  • The On-the-Go User: For someone who takes calls while traveling or walking, a compact, lightweight model with a strong Bluetooth connection and a reliable microphone boom that cancels ambient noise is essential. Portability is key.

2. Fit and Design: Comfort is subjective.

  • Over-the-Ear (Circumaural): These cups fully enclose the ear, offering superior passive noise isolation and often the best sound quality. They can be warmer for extended wear.
  • On-the-Ear (Supra-aural): These rest on the outer ear. They are generally more compact and breathable but may offer less isolation.
  • In-Ear (Earbuds): The most portable option, offering a discrete profile. Modern versions can offer impressive noise cancellation and audio quality. Secure fit is critical.

3. Key Technical Specifications:

  • Battery Life: Look for a stated "talk time" of at least 10-12 hours for a full workday. Standby time is less critical.
  • Range: Bluetooth Class 1 devices can offer a range of up to 100 meters (330 feet) in ideal conditions, while Class 2 is around 10 meters. DECT typically offers a longer, more consistent range.
  • Connectivity: Ensure compatibility with your devices. A USB-A or USB-C dongle provides a more robust, lag-free connection than standard Bluetooth for computers. Multipoint connectivity is a valuable feature for juggling multiple devices.
  • Microphone Quality: Seek out models with noise-canceling microphones. A flexible boom mic often provides the best voice pickup accuracy.

Overcoming the Hurdles: Addressing Common Concerns

Despite their overwhelming advantages, potential users often have valid concerns about wireless headsets.

Battery Anxiety: The fear of the device dying mid-call is real. However, modern lithium-ion batteries are incredibly efficient. Most quality headsets offer a full business day of continuous talk time, with quick-charge features that can provide hours of power from just a 15-minute charge. Developing a simple routine, like placing the headset on its charging dock at the end of the day, renders this concern obsolete.

Audio Lag and Connectivity Drops: Early wireless technology was plagued by latency (delay) and dropouts. Advancements in Bluetooth and DECT protocols have virtually eliminated perceptible lag for voice calls. Interference can still occur in congested radio environments, but choosing a technology like DECT or a headset with a dedicated RF dongle instead of standard Bluetooth can provide a rock-solid connection.

Sound Quality: The myth that wireless audio is inherently inferior to wired is just that—a myth. High-quality wireless headsets use advanced audio codecs like AAC and aptX that deliver rich, full-bodied sound that is more than adequate for voice communication. The benefits of features like ANC often mean the perceived sound quality on a call is actually superior to a wired handset.

Security: Especially for business communications, data security is paramount. DECT technology has built-in encryption. Modern Bluetooth uses secure pairing protocols. For highly sensitive environments, choosing a reputable vendor that emphasizes security in its design is crucial.
